4 years agoDAX - Percentile Calculation at different granularity
Hello, I have a data set which is at multiple granularity - Region, Country, City, Daily with Profit as my measure Now I want to calculate percentiles at different grain dynamically. ...

4 years agoTry these two:
Quartile 2_City =
VAR _A =
SUMMARIZE( Sheet1, Sheet1[Date], Sheet1[City], "M", [Margin] )
RETURN
PERCENTILEX.EXC( _A, [M], .5 )
Quartile_Country =
VAR _A =
SUMMARIZE( Sheet1, Sheet1[Date], Sheet1[Country], "M", [Margin] )
RETURN
PERCENTILEX.EXC( _A, [M], .5 )
